The care provided will be cognisant of the South African context of diverse individual patient/client and broader public health needs. The focus will be on promotive and preventive care at a primary health level that is in line with national and international best oral health practices. The oral hygienist will also provide interceptive and therapeutic care, mainly in a primary and secondary care setting.\r\nThe oral hygienist will participate in and promote a multi-disciplinary and inter-professional approach to improve health and oral health.\r\n\r\nRationale: In keeping with the current national strategy of human resources for health, oral hygienists will play a pivotal role in promoting healthy lifestyles in dentistry and thereby lessen the burden of disease. It is thus required that intervention be directed simultaneously in the areas of promotion, prevention and therapeutic care of individuals and communities. The oral hygienist is thus uniquely placed to provide the required care at mainly primary and secondary levels across the public and private practice in both rural and urban settings. This is a necessary overlap, as holistic patient care requires that the Oral Health Practitioner be competent to promote oral health and prevent oral disease at a primary health care level. However, as the emphasis of oral hygiene is prevention and promotion, this qualification is underpinned by a stronger theoretical framework in the social sciences than that of dental therapy. Dental Therapy includes curative, surgical and more advanced therapeutic measures. Therefore dental therapy is underpinned by a stronger theoretical application in the clinical sciences.\r\nThe focus of these professions is thus inherently different. This difference is further reflected in the scopes or practice where the scope of practice of oral hygienists shows the stronger social sciences application, i.e. education, promotion and the public health aspect. The overlap in these professions is less than 40%, which is evident when considering the theory that informs the scope of practice for each of the two professions."},"ceterms:accreditedBy":["https://credentialengineregistry.org/resources/ce-2b9b7671-2495-4539-b8c4-666cd8e9add1"],"ceterms:credentialId":"110974","ceterms:subjectWebpage":"https://regqs.saqa.org.za/viewQualification.php?id=110974","ceterms:credentialStatusType":{"@type":"ceterms:CredentialAlignmentObject","ceterms:framework":"https://credreg.net/ctdl/terms/CredentialStatus","ceterms:targetNode":"credentialStat:Active","ceterms:frameworkName":{"en-US":"Credential Status"},"ceterms:targetNodeName":{"en-US":"Active"},"ceterms:targetNodeDescription":{"en-US":"Awards of the credential are ongoing."}}}
